Police Probe Death of Newborn After Unexpected Home Birth in Málaga

The national homicide unit is awaiting an autopsy to establish whether the baby was born dead or died during delivery.

  • Emergency services responded to an unexpected home labour on Calle Pelayo in Málaga and the mother and newborn were taken to the Hospital Materno Infantil after the baby was found lifeless on Sunday, July 5, 2026.
  • The Policía Nacional’s Grupo de Homicidios has opened an active investigation and is collecting evidence while awaiting autopsy results from the Instituto de Medicina Legal to determine time and cause of death.
  • Medical teams and a judicial delegation attended the scene, and the newborn’s body was transferred to the forensic institute for examination; the mother, 43, remains admitted to the Materno Infantil hospital.
  • Investigators are examining whether this was a case of involuntary denial of pregnancy because the woman reportedly did not recognise typical pregnancy signs and had prior medical visits in which no pregnancy was detected.
  • If the autopsy shows the baby died during birth rather than being stillborn, the criminal inquiry could continue; if it shows a stillbirth, the probe may shift focus to medical records and whether diagnostic gaps occurred.
